HANDOVER — Retirement of the Solverre Line

From: J. Marbeck, to: H. Oldstone. Branch managers, quick context: Solverre is being wound down over two quarters. Remaining stock gets cleared through the usual markdown ladder — H. has the schedule and discount tiers. Keep service parts available for eighteen months per our warranty commitments, and steer repeat customers toward the Caldren range. Most branches have handled sunsets before, so nothing exotic here. What replaces Solverre, and when, is covered in the confidential note below.

management briefing: Only 33 of the 504 pilot accounts renewed Holox, so a churn review is set for August 1. Fenysix Logistics is in early talks to buy Zoroxix Group for about $459.9 million.

# Flaglight Rollouts — Approvals

Quick version for on-call: any rollout touching more than 5% of traffic needs an approval in Flaglight before the ramp continues. Kill switches don't need approval — just flip them and note it in the incident channel. Scheduled ramps pause automatically if error budget burns hot. If you're stuck at 2 a.m. with a pending approval, there's one person authorized to override, and that's the approver below.

account owner for tagep-bafof: Norael Gilax Juleth

Team, this note documents the quarterly disaster-recovery drill for the Ostrel admin console, specifically the bulk-edit pipeline. During the drill we will simulate a corrupted batch update affecting roughly two thousand rows, then restore from the pre-edit snapshot. Future maintainers: the restore job requires unlocking the snapshot archive, and the dry-run flag must stay enabled until verification passes. To unlock the archive during the drill, use the recovery passphrase noted below.

unlock words, fawig-bagef: olidor-holir-istox-holath-tamys-quenion-giliel

## Artifact Signing — Relaybot

Relaybot posts deploy status updates to the Thistlegate ops channel. Its releases are built by the Coppervale pipeline and must be signed before the bot host will load them. If the bot goes silent during an incident, check the signature verification log first — an unsigned build fails closed. All Relaybot artifacts are verified against the key below.

signing key of bajop-hahag = bky13_yLSJStjSXhzxg